The International Brotherhood of Live Steamers is an historic body of Live Steam hobbyists that goes back to the year 1932 when it was first founded by the late Charles Purinton (Carl) in Marblehead, Massachusetts in the U.S.A.
The IBLS provides the following benefits to its members:
- Register Live Steamers and assist them in whatever manner required to get the information related to our great hobby that they are in search of.
- The IBLS maintains critical standards for the hobby, including wheel standards, track standards, coupler and safety chain standards, and boiler safety information.
- The IBLS continuously records the history of the live steam hobby. To accomplish this we collect printed material related to the hobby (see IBLS Library). The IBLS also harvests live steam related web pages and keeps an archive of defunct websites.
- IBLS offers Library checkout privileges to members.
- Hundreds of articles can be found on the IBLS Website. These articles provide standards, definitions, building tips and more from dozens of authors. This is currently the main asset of the organization.
